A thermal hi vis jacket is designed with both warmth and visibility in mind. The thermal lining provides insulation to keep you comfortable in low temperatures, while the high-visibility material and reflective strips make you stand out in dimly lit areas. Whether you are working in construction, traffic control, or any other high-risk environment, a thermal hi vis jacket is a must-have piece of safety gear.
One of the key features of a thermal hi vis jacket is its bright color, usually fluorescent yellow or orange. These colors are highly visible during the day and stand out against any background, making it easier for others to spot you from afar. In addition to the bright color, reflective strips are strategically placed on the jacket to enhance visibility in low-light conditions, such as during early morning or late evening hours.
The thermal lining of the jacket is another important component that sets it apart from regular hi vis jackets. The lining is made of insulating material that traps heat close to your body, keeping you warm and comfortable in cold weather. This feature is particularly beneficial for workers who spend long hours outdoors in winter or in cooler climates.
In addition to providing warmth and visibility, thermal hi vis jackets are also designed with functionality and comfort in mind. Most jackets come with multiple pockets for storing essential items, such as tools, keys, or a phone. Some jackets also feature adjustable cuffs, a high collar, and a removable hood for added protection against the elements.
Furthermore, thermal hi vis jackets are made of durable and water-resistant materials to withstand the wear and tear of outdoor work environments. The materials are also breathable to prevent overheating and ensure comfort during long hours of wear. Additionally, many jackets are machine washable for easy care and maintenance.
When choosing a thermal hi vis jacket, it’s essential to consider the level of visibility required for your work environment. Different jackets come with varying levels of visibility, such as Class 1, Class 2, or Class 3, based on the amount of fluorescent and reflective material used. Class 3 jackets offer the highest level of visibility and are recommended for high-risk environments with fast-moving traffic or low visibility conditions.
It’s also important to ensure that the jacket fits properly to maximize its effectiveness. A well-fitting jacket should allow for ease of movement without being too tight or too loose. Consider trying on different sizes and styles to find the perfect fit for your body shape and work requirements.
